Becoming a Lean Six Sigma Black Belt: Roles & Responsibilities

A Lean Six Sigma expert Black Belt assumes a significant leadership role within an business. Their primary obligation is to lead complex process optimization projects that deliver substantial benefits. This involves identifying areas for waste , investigating root causes of problems, and designing and deploying effective solutions using a mix of Lean and Six Sigma approaches . Furthermore , Black Belts are expected to coach Green Belts and Yellow Belts, fostering a culture of continuous development throughout the establishment . Here's a closer look at their typical duties:

  • Driving high-impact, cross-functional projects.
  • Analyzing data and processes to identify areas for enhancement .
  • Constructing and executing Lean Six Sigma remedies .
  • Advising Green and Yellow Belts in their projects.
  • Communicating project status to senior leadership.
  • Ensuring that projects align with business targets.

Essentially, a Black Belt acts as a driver for operational effectiveness within the entire scope of the undertaking .

The Lean Six Sigma Black Belt: Skills, Training & Career Path

Becoming a qualified Lean Six Sigma Champion requires a significant investment in development. Professionals in this function typically possess strong analytical abilities , a deep understanding of statistical analysis, and the knack to direct complex improvement projects. Standard training involves an intensive program, often lasting several weeks, covering topics like DMAIC , statistical verification, and variation management. The career pathway often follows a sequence from Yellow Belt to Green Belt, culminating in Black Belt certification. From there, possibilities include taking on a Master Black Belt , a advising role, or a management opening within an business.
